Pre-Kindergarten Sign Up for

 School Year 2010-2011

Notice Posted November 2, 2009

 

Space is very limited for the PreKindergarten programs at Oak Forest Elementary School.  On Monday, March 29, 2010, please arrive at 7:15AM for a one time Sign-Up session - a first come, first served basis for incoming Pre-Kindergarten students.  You will be asked to complete an information sheet and a temporary Pre-Application to determine eligibility for the upcoming school year.  We will contact you by telephone with the status of your child’s eligibility for the program.  If your child is not eligible based on the information provided, his/her name will be removed from the class list.  The next person on the Sign-Up List will be contacted.  Once the classes are filled with eligible students, all remaining students will be referred to neighboring campuses.

To be eligible for enrollment in a district prekindergarten program, a child must:

  • Be four years of age on or before September 1 of a given school year
  • Live within the boundaries of the Houston Independent School District

AND meet at least one of the following criteria:

·         Be homeless

·         Be unable to speak or understand English

·         Be economically disadvantaged

·         Be the child of an active-duty member of the U.S. military or one who has been killed, injured, or missing in action while on active duty

·         Child is or ever has been in the conservatorship of the Department of Family and Protective Services following an adversary hearing held as provided by Section 262.201, Family code

·         National School Lunch Program (NSLP) to include all children who meet any eligibility criteria for Head Start, not only those who meet the low-income eligibility criteria for Head Start. The TEC, §5.001(4), defines educationally disadvantaged as "eligible to participate in the national free or reduced/price lunch program." Consequently, all children who are eligible for Head Start are eligible for free prekindergarten, based on their eligibility for the NSLP. [1][1] Public Law 110-134, which amended 42 USC, §1758

Note:  There are no school zones for pre-kindergarten, applicants must meet district eligibility only.  Preference cannot be made for siblings or applicants who reside in the Elementary Zone.          (HISD Elementary School Guidelines 2009-2010)
